John Golden Obituary

                                                                               

                                                             AN OFFICER AND A GENTLEMAN

 

 

John Maxwell Golden, Sr., was born March 24, 1946, to the late Harvey and Helen Golden. He came to his final resting place at his home in Gary, Indiana where he was also born.

John joined the United States Air Force in 1964 after he graduated from Gary Roosevelt High School. He attended Purdue University and received his Bachelor's degree in Applied Science. He worked for NIPSCO and was an investigator for the Welfare Department. He was sworn in as a Gary Police Officer in 1979. After that he worked as security for Amoco Oil Refinery moving inside the refinery as an operator, retiring from it all due to illness.

John was baptized in the Name of Jesus Christ and received the Gift of the Holy Ghost in 1962 under the late Bishop O.C. Garmon at Zion Temple Apostolic Church. He was later reclaimed and connected to Logan Park Assembly of Christ Church under the late Bishop George L. Stearnes, where he proudly served as a member of Logan Park Baptismal Committee and sang in the Brotherhood Choir. It was an honor for him to work with the brothers on Saturday, cleaning the church grounds. He enjoyed participating with the Sunday School Ensemble, opening up the Sunday School Service.

A loving family man, father of seven children, thirteen grandchildren, and one great-grandchild. He formed a lasting bond when he was introduced to Sis. Beverly Williams and was united in Holy Matrimony on July 6, 1984.

John was preceded in death by his parents; Harvey and Helen Golden; brothers, Niva and William Pointer, Henderson, Terry, and Harvey Golden; sisters, Helen Poats, June Best, Lois Price-Johnson, Bessie Diggins, Margaret Golden, Juanita Spann, Evelyn Golden, Anita Brown and Patricia Brown.

John leaves to cherish his memory: a loving wife, Beverly Golden; six children, John Golden, Jr., Chelsie Golden, Evelyn Golden, Jennie (Javian) Candappa, Johnathan (Deanna) Golden, and Sadie (Boubacar) Barry; three brothers, Donald Golden, David (Bernice) Golden, Daniel (Mary) Golden; and a host of other relatives and friends.
